What to Consider When Buying a Headphone Stand
After testing 12 stands across 45 days, several factors consistently mattered more than others. Here is what you should evaluate before purchasing.
Materials and Build Quality
Wood and metal stands outlast plastic alternatives. Our testing showed aluminum and wood construction resists wear better than ABS plastic over extended use. The Avantree TR902 and UPERGO walnut stands demonstrated superior longevity during our evaluation period.
Consider your headphone’s value. Protecting $500 audiophile headphones with a $10 plastic stand makes little sense. Match your stand’s quality to your gear’s investment level.
Stability and Weight Capacity
Heavier headphones demand more substantial stands. The general rule: your stand should weigh at least 50% of your heaviest headphone. For a 400g gaming headset, choose a stand weighing 200g or more.
Anti-slip bases prevent sliding on smooth surfaces. Rubber or silicone padding performs better than bare plastic against laminate, glass, or polished wood desks.
Mounting Options
Desktop stands offer easiest access but consume surface area. Under-desk mounts like the EURPMASK save space while keeping headphones reachable. Monitor mounts like TotalMount eliminate desk footprint entirely.
Consider your desk’s construction. Thick edges suit clamp mounts, while thin or glass surfaces may require adhesive or desktop solutions.
Extra Features Worth Considering
USB charging ports add functionality for gamers and power users. The New Bee RGB Z8’s integrated charging proved genuinely useful during our testing.
Cable holders reduce clutter significantly if you use wired headphones. The Avantree HS102’s integrated cable management kept our desk noticeably tidier.
RGB lighting serves aesthetic purposes primarily. If your setup already includes RGB components, matching your stand creates visual cohesion.
Compatibility with Your Headphones
Measure your headphones before ordering. Headband width and height determine fit. Large over-ear models need taller stands – the Avantree TR902’s 12-inch height accommodates virtually all consumer headphones.
Consider headband padding thickness. Stands with curved or flexible rests distribute pressure better than simple bars. This prevents compression damage to memory foam padding over time.

How do you store audiophile headphones properly?
Store audiophile headphones on a stand with a curved headband rest that distributes weight evenly. Avoid stands that create pressure points on single spots of the headband. Choose stands with adequate height so ear pads hang freely without touching surfaces. Wood stands with wide curved tops work best for premium headphones.
